Monsoon: Nature's Rejuvenation
The monsoon season brings its own magic to Kaziranga. The rain-soaked earth breathes new life into the park, replenishing water bodies and creating a haven for amphibians, insects, and aquatic animals. While the park remains closed to visitors during the peak monsoon months, the post-monsoon period is a time of renewal. The air is cool and crisp, the skies are clear, and the park comes alive once again. This is a season of transition, as the park prepares to welcome visitors with its rejuvenated landscapes and thriving flora and fauna.
Autumn: Tranquil Beauty
As the monsoon bids farewell, Kaziranga embraces autumn with a sense of tranquility. The water levels recede, revealing vast grasslands that offer unobstructed views of wildlife. The park's inhabitants, from rhinos to elephants, can be seen enjoying the abundance of food. The pleasant weather makes this a popular time for wildlife safaris, allowing visitors to explore the park's diverse ecosystems while soaking in the serenity of the surroundings.
Winter: Misty Charm and Wildlife Extravaganza
Winter is perhaps the most enchanting season in Kaziranga. The mist-covered landscapes, combined with the early morning sun, create an ethereal ambiance that is nothing short of magical. This is also the best time for wildlife sightings, as animals congregate around water bodies, making them easier to spot. The park's resident and migratory bird species are also at their most active, delighting birdwatchers with their vibrant plumage and melodious calls.
